Portrait of Charles II
1675 · Private collection
portraitCharles II, King of Spain (1661-1700) is portrayed here at the age of about 14. Carreo was appointed 'Pintor de Cámara' in 1671 and for the remainder of the decade painted several portraits of the young King in this precise pose, documenting his growing stature through adolescence. Until 1675 Charles is always depicted, as here, in the Salón de los Espejos in the Alcázar, where Carreo had worked in 1659 under the supervision of Velázquez; his left hand resting his hat on the table-top and his right hand loosely holding a letter.
